UKRAINE: Three Direct Drone Hits To Zaporizhzhya Nuclear Power Plant Reactor Threatens Europe Tsarizm StaffApr 11, 2024April 11, 20240 Zelenskiy blames Russia, Kremlin points finger at Ukrainian SBU. Read more